Cash on Hand history table for Huntington Bancshares (HBAN) from 1989 to 2025
| 2025 | $27.91B | +62.2% | +$10.70B | ||
| 2024 | $17.21B | +25.7% | +$3.52B | ||
| 2023 | $13.70B | +84.4% | +$6.27B | ||
| 2022 | $7.43B | +18.1% | +$1.14B | ||
| 2021 | $6.29B | -10.4% | −$728.00M | ||
| 2020 | $7.02B | +367.4% | +$5.51B | ||
| 2019 | $1.50B | -48.4% | −$1.41B | ||
| 2018 | $2.91B | -82.3% | −$13.53B | ||
| 2017 | $16.44B | +637.4% | +$14.21B | ||
| 2016 | $2.23B | +41.4% | +$652.84M | ||
| 2015 | $1.58B | -20.8% | −$413.42M | ||
| 2014 | $1.99B | +19.9% | +$330.69M | ||
| 2013 | $1.66B | -3.5% | −$60.74M | ||
| 2012 | $1.72B | +4.1% | +$68.51M | ||
| 2011 | $1.65B | -1.9% | −$31.53M | ||
| 2010 | $1.68B | -30.9% | −$753.47M | ||
| 2009 | $2.44B | +57.5% | +$889.62M | ||
| 2008 | $1.55B | -32.3% | −$737.65M | ||
| 2007 | $2.28B | +73.1% | +$964.55M | ||
| 2006 | $1.32B | +16.2% | +$183.69M | ||
| 2005 | $1.14B | +26.3% | +$236.18M | ||
| 2004 | $899.72M | -3.6% | −$33.60M | ||
| 2003 | $933.32M | -7.3% | −$73.47M | ||
| 2002 | $1.01B | -13.2% | −$152.79M | ||
| 2001 | $1.16B | -12.7% | −$168.10M | ||
| 2000 | $1.33B | +9.3% | +$113.07M | ||
| 1999 | $1.21B | -7.9% | −$103.80M | ||
| 1998 | $1.32B | -22.0% | −$372.80M | ||
| 1997 | $1.69B | +82.7% | +$765.70M | ||
| 1996 | $925.50M | -31.1% | −$417.40M | ||
| 1995 | $1.34B | +50.2% | +$449.10M | ||
| 1994 | $893.80M | +18.0% | +$136.20M | ||
| 1993 | $757.60M | -12.3% | −$106.20M | ||
| 1992 | $863.80M | +20.8% | +$148.70M | ||
| 1991 | $715.10M | -7.7% | −$59.60M | ||
| 1990 | $774.70M | -21.5% | −$211.70M | ||
| 1989 | $986.40M | — | — |

Cash on Hand values are taken from Huntington Bancshares's reported balance sheets (quarterly 10-Q and annual 10-K filings with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ission). Each row shows the period end date and the filing date. YoY compares each figure to the same period one year earlier. Amounts are in USD as filed.
About Cash on Hand at Huntington Bancshares (HBAN)
According to Huntington Bancshares's latest reported financial statements, the company's latest reported cash and short-term investments is $37.65B. Cash on hand here is cash, cash equivalents, and short-term investments reported at the end of each period — the most liquid assets on the balance sheet. Compare with total debt for net leverage and total assets for the share of assets held in cash.

In 2025, Huntington Bancshares (HBAN) cash and short-term investments totalled $27.91B – surged 62.2% year-over-year.
Looking at the 2020–2025 (5 years) stretch, Huntington Bancshares cash and short-term investments compounded at +31.8% per year, sustaining 4 straight years of year-over-year growth.
Across the available history, cash and short-term investments reached its high of $27.91B in 2025 and its low of $715.10M in 1991.
